钻通孔的编程涉及数控机床的预设、工具选择与路径规划三个关键因素。其中,最关键的是正确选择工具以及设置合适的切削参数。详细展开,工具选择关乎整个过程的效率和质量。合适的钻头可以减少振动,提高加工质量和切削速度。切削参数包括转速、进给率、切入深度等,这些参数需要根据材料硬度、钻头材料和机床性能综合设定。参数设置不当不仅影响孔的精度,还可能导致工具磨损或损坏,因此在编程时需谨慎设定这些参数。
一、工具选择与设定
编程时正确选择钻头是至关重要的步骤。考虑工具的材料、类型与尺寸,对于硬质材料,通常需要硬质合金或高速钢钻头。钻通孔时,直径一般选定为孔直径,但考虑到材料的不同,节距和刀齿设计也应相应变化。
二、数控机床预设
进行数控机床预设包括确定钻孔位置、装夹方式及选择适当的参考点。精确的钻孔位置决定了加工精度,正确的装夹可保障工件稳定,避免加工过程中的位移。
三、编程准备
编程准备主要包括CAD模型的准备与编程软件的选择。需要确保CAD模型准确无误,并选择一个强大、灵活的编程软件,软件应能兼容机床文件以及提供必须的编程功能。
四、切削参数的设置
钻通孔编程的关键是合理设定切削参数来优化加工效率并确保质量。转速、进给率、切削深度和冷却液使用都要根据工具材料、工件材料及特定需求进行精确计算与调整。
五、切削路径的规划
切削路径规划需考虑最高效的加工顺序,以及避免不必要的机床空行程。对于连续多个通孔,应规划合理的顺序,同时考虑刀具撤退、避免碰撞等因素。
六、程序的后处理
针对所使用的机床,需要对编程后的文件进行后处理。后处理是将程序文件转化为特定数控机床能够读取的语言。这一步是确保程序可以在机床上正确运行的关键。
七、模拟与验证
在启动实际加工前,软件模拟是一个避免错误的重要步骤。软件可模拟切削过程,检测程序中可能存在的碰撞和错误。
八、实际加工与调试
编程完成后,应在数控机床上试运行,并监控加工过程,进行必要的调整。这个过程可能涉及对速度、进给率的微调,或是路径的优化修改。
九、总结改进
钻通孔编程是一个不断学习和改进的过程。加工完成后,对加工过程中出现的任何问题进行记录和分析,不断调整编程策略,以实现更高的效率和质量。
相关问答FAQs:
钻通孔通常使用计算机数控(Computer Numerical Control, CNC)编程。CNC编程是一种使用计算机来控制机器工具的技术,它可以精确地控制钻孔机的运动,实现钻通孔操作。
常见的钻通孔编程语言包括G代码和M代码。G代码是一种控制机床运动的编程语言,可以控制机床移动、定位和加工过程。M代码是一种控制机床辅助功能的编程语言,包括开关机、冷却液喷射等辅助功能。
在进行钻通孔编程时,需要首先确定钻孔的位置、尺寸和深度。然后,根据工件的要求和机床的限制,编写相应的G代码和M代码。钻通孔编程的关键是准确计算出刀具的路径和钻孔深度,确保精确的加工结果。
此外,一些CAD/CAM软件也可以用于钻通孔编程。这些软件可以帮助用户生成钻孔的路径和代码,提高编程效率和精度。
总而言之,钻通孔通常使用CNC编程,包括G代码和M代码。编程的关键是准确计算出刀具的路径和钻孔深度,确保精确的加工结果。同时,CAD/CAM软件也可以用于钻通孔编程,提高编程效率和精度。
文章标题:钻通孔用什么编程,发布者:worktile,转载请注明出处:https://worktile.com/kb/p/2143376